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Wargrave to Burnham (Buckinghamshire) start from £8.30 one way, or £8.40 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Wargrave to Burnham (Buckinghamshire) are available for £8.60 one way, or £8.80 return

Everything you need to know about Wargrave Station

Welcome to Wargrave Train Station

Wargrave train station is a quaint stop in Berkshire on the Henley Branch Line, nestled amidst the tranquil English countryside. Though small, it serves the charming village of Wargrave and the neighbouring areas, offering easy access to some of the most bustling and historic UK cities. For residents and visitors alike, this station acts as a gateway to discover both local gems and more iconic destinations. Whether you're planning a day trip, commuting to work, or just exploring the area, let’s delve into what Wargrave station has to offer.

Facilities at Wargrave Station

The station is relatively modest, lacking some of the larger amenities found in more central locations. Ticket machines are available for purchasing and collecting tickets conveniently, ensuring you're all set for your journey. While there is no manned ticket office, the machines are accessible, catering to diverse needs with the induction loop available for those with hearing impairments.

Accessibility is a priority at Wargrave, with step-free access throughout the station, making it easy for those with mobility challenges to navigate. Although there's no waiting room, there is a seating area for a cozy wait for your train. Unfortunately, the station doesn't feature refreshment facilities or shopping options, so grabbing a coffee beforehand might be wise.

Fret not if you arrive with luggage or are concerned about safety, as CCTV coverage provides an added layer of security. For more assistance, customer help points are available, and information is also accessible via display screens or general announcements.

Travel Connections and Beyond

When planning onward travel from Wargrave station, options abound. Although there’s no taxi rank directly at the station, reliable bus services frequently venture from the high street nearby, seamlessly connecting you to other destinations. For those journeying to the airport, changing at Reading or nearby connections may be necessary to reach Heathrow, Gatwick, or even Bristol Airport.

If you're a cycling enthusiast, storage for bicycles is available, albeit limited, just adjacent to the platform entrance. This sets up perfect convenience for a seamless commute or even a leisurely ride through the picturesque Wargrave surroundings.

Everything you need to know about Burnham (Buckinghamshire) Station

Discovering Burnham (Buckinghamshire) Train Station

Nestled in the charming county of Buckinghamshire, the Burnham train station might just be one of those gems that makes your rail journey a seamless experience. Whether you're a daily commuter or a day-tripper seeking to explore nearby attractions, know that the station is equipped to cater to a variety of needs. Let's dive into what makes Burnham station tick and how you can make the most of your travel from here.

Facilities and Amenities at Burnham Station

Upon arriving at Burnham (Buckinghamshire) train station, you'll be greeted by a well-organized environment that focuses on accessibility and convenience. The ticket office has weekday hours from 06:15 to 19:15, with shorter times on weekends. There are ticket machines at the station's entrance, complete with accessible options, so purchasing or collecting pre-booked tickets is a breeze. While smartcards aren't issued at this station, ticket barriers ensure smooth entry and exit.

Accessibility is a top priority at Burnham, making travel more manageable for all passengers. The station is categorized under Accessibility Category A, which means there is step-free access throughout. If you need assistance, staff are available to lend a hand. Waiting for your train is also comfortable with accessible, heated waiting rooms and various seating options available.

While Burnham lacks on-site shopping, eating facilities, ATMs, and public Wi-Fi, the practical offerings cater well to the traveling public. For car drivers, free parking is available, albeit with no accessible spaces, while cyclists can utilize the 47 secure cycle racks present near the station entrance.

Travel Connections and Onward Journeys

Burnham station isn't just a terminus. It acts as a starting point for several other travel adventures. Whether you intend to fly from Heathrow Airport or connect to a bus or rail replacement service in an unforeseen event, you're well covered. Heathrow can be reached by taking the train via the Elizabeth Line and changing at Hayes & Harlington.
